Output 8e0e641ccbb05e5521f108242587537178f380a72ef3470c28f2beec27b94867:0

value
25112256603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 defaf272a5e8b3ad909b8d19ad26e97024e6e9dd OP_EQUALVERIFY OP_CHECKSIG
address
LfYxtuZ57usK7f36q6vzRQXjjpVWjuMHN4
transaction
8e0e641ccbb05e5521f108242587537178f380a72ef3470c28f2beec27b94867
spent
true